Chacim, a region nestled within the municipality of Macedo de Cavaleiros in northeast Portugal, offers varied landscapes for outdoor activities. Situated within the Terras de Cavaleiros UNESCO Global Geopark, the area features rolling hills, river valleys, and mountain stages, providing a diverse environment for several sports like road cycling and mountain biking. Natural features such as the Albufeira do Azibo and the mountain ranges of Serra de Bornes and Serra da Nogueira contribute to the region's appeal for active exploration.

Chacim is part of the Terras de Cavaleiros UNESCO Global Geopark, featuring 42 geosites. Notable natural features include the Albufeira do Azibo, a Protected Landscape, and the mountain ranges of Serra de Bornes and Serra da Nogueira.
